The General Motors Global Social Marketing team is seeking a motivated, detail-oriented Social Media Specialist to support the social media and brand engagement efforts for Team Chevy and Chevrolet’s motorsports programs. This role sits within the Social Media Marketing organization and focuses on managing Team Chevy social channels, day-to-day activity, and racing coverage. As a social-first thinker with a passion for motorsports and digital trends, you will help manage content calendars, collaborate with internal teams and agencies, and foster a loyal, engaged racing community. Your experience in social media execution will help elevate the Team Chevy social presence and deliver against key KPIs including reach, engagement, and brand loyalty. Key Responsibilities Content Planning & Campaign Support Lead andassistin developing evergreen and racing-focused social strategies and content that align with brand pillars, race education, seasonal motorsports calendars, and event-specific needs. Support best-in-class social campaigns that reflect Chevrolet and Team Chevy priorities and key customer demographics. Content Calendar & Channel Management Help manage always-on and race-weekend content calendars for Team Chevy social channels. Coordinate with cross-functional teams, legal, and external and agency partners to ensuretimelyapprovals and delivery of content. Ensure content is formatted andoptimizedfor platform-specific best practices, with a strong emphasis on real-time race coverage and live event storytelling. Racing Coverage & On-Site Support Support live coverage at key race events, capturing and coordinating real-time content from the track to social channels. Collaborate with teams and partners on‑site to bring the Team Chevy story to life in social-friendly formats. Community Development & Engagement Support the growth of loyal Team Chevy communities across platforms by engaging fans, creators, drivers, teams, and partners. Assistwith influencer relationships and user-generated content (UGC) initiatives to foster advocacy within themotorsportscommunity. Project & Stakeholder Management Help organize and track workstreams with internal teams and agencies for content planning, race-weekend execution, timelines, and deliverables. Monitor progress of social initiatives to ensure all milestones and publishing deadlines are met. Analytics & Optimization Partner with analytics teams to gather performance data and help deliver monthly and post-event insights. Use learnings to refine future content, race coverage approaches, and community engagement strategies. Platform, Brand & Trend Stewardship Maintain relationships with platform partners and stay current on motorsports, social, andcreatorbest practices. Ensure all content reflects Chevrolet and Team Chevy’s brand tone, voice, and visual identity. Monitor emerging social and racing trends (e.g., formats, meme culture, motorsports terminology, fan behaviors) to informtimelyand relevant content ideas. Qualifications Experience: 2 -4 + years of experience in social media, content development, campaign support, or community management, ideally within an agency, brand, entertainment, or sports environment. Motorsports, automotive, performance vehicle, or live event experience and/or passionstronglypreferred. Strong understanding of major social platforms (Meta, Instagram, X, TikTok, YouTube, etc.) and platform-native best practices. Demonstrated ability to create or brief compelling, on-brand social content tailored toplatformandaudience. Excellent written and verbal communication skills witha keenattention to detail. Strong organizational and project management skills; comfortable managing mult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ment. Collaborative, team-oriented mindset with experience working across cross-functional teams and external agencies. Proactive self-starter witha problem-solving, “find a way” mentality.
